Will Alex Pereira Move to UFC Heavyweight? Exploring Potential First Fights

Alex Pereira's recent loss to Israel Adesanya at UFC 287 has sent shockwaves through the MMA world, sparking intense speculation about the future of the former middleweight champion. One question burning on the minds of fans and analysts alike: will "Po Atan" make the jump to UFC heavyweight? The possibility is far from a pipe dream, and the potential matchups are mouthwatering.

Pereira's powerful striking and devastating knockout power could translate incredibly well to the heavyweight division, where a lack of technical striking prowess is sometimes evident. But the move isn't without its risks. The significant weight increase would demand intense physical adjustments and a completely different training regimen. Could he maintain his speed and explosiveness while adding considerable muscle mass? Only time will tell.

The Allure of Heavyweight: A Fresh Start or a Risky Gamble?

A move to heavyweight offers Pereira several compelling advantages. Firstly, it presents an opportunity to reinvent himself. After suffering back-to-back losses to Adesanya, a fresh start in a new division could revitalize his career and confidence. Secondly, the heavyweight division is arguably less technically refined than middleweight, potentially giving Pereira a significant edge in striking exchanges. His power, already devastating at middleweight, could be even more impactful against heavier opponents.

However, the risks are equally significant. The sheer size and power of heavyweight fighters present a daunting challenge. Pereira would need to develop a robust grappling game to avoid being taken down and dominated by wrestlers. He would also need to significantly increase his muscle mass without compromising his speed and agility – a delicate balancing act.

Potential First Fights: A Look at the Heavyweight Landscape

Should Pereira decide to make the jump, several intriguing matchups immediately come to mind:

  • Against a rising contender: A fight against a rising star like Tom Aspinall or Sergei Pavlovich would be a high-stakes clash, testing Pereira's ability to compete at the highest level of the heavyweight division. This would be a high-profile fight with significant implications for the division's hierarchy.

  • A veteran test: Facing a seasoned heavyweight like Jairzinho Rozenstruik or Alexander Volkov could offer valuable experience and insight into the challenges of fighting larger opponents. These veterans possess a wealth of experience, and a victory over one would significantly boost Pereira's credibility in the heavyweight division.

  • The ultimate challenge: While perhaps a longer-term goal, a potential matchup against champion Jon Jones would be the ultimate test of Pereira’s heavyweight capabilities. This would be a clash of styles and titans, drawing massive viewership and generating immense excitement.
